Image incorrect format for burning onto a DVD


Recommended Posts

Posted

My DVD drive is Plextor+ I have Windows 7, 64 bit. I wanted to copy a CD onto a DVD so I created an Image File from the disk and after, I chose write Image File to Disk.

 

The message I got, which I couldn't find on the Guides written by Cynthia:

Image Track Format Audio/2352.

DVD Track Format Mode 1/2048.

Image is not correct format for burning onto a DVD ... Sorry, no conversion possible.

 

I have no idea how to solve this.

Posted

You can't put CDDA (CD Audio) on a DVD.

 

Use a CD.
